There'll be fewer midweek matches in next year's provincial rugby competition with the New Zealand Rugby Union announcing it will be played over a nine-week period from mid-August to October.
The NZRU chief executive Steve Tew says feedback from provinces wanted a reduction in the short turnaround teams had when playing a weekend match and then having to back up with a midweek game.
The playoff format will be retained with the draw for the 2013 competition to be released in February.
